Subject: Badge system migration — action required

Facilities team: the cutover from the Keyline badge system to the new Portcullis platform takes place this Friday evening at Denholm Tower. All existing badges will be deactivated at 18:00 and reissued Monday morning from the front desk. Please collect any spare or returned badges from your floors by Thursday so they can be logged before the switch. Door readers will be offline briefly during the changeover. For weekend access while readers are down, use the code below.

door code, tajof-kageg: bdg-QVDCE-3

Action item from the Quillmere incident: the validator plugin loader accepted an unsigned plugin, which corrupted ingest checks for six hours. Before the next release, require signature verification at load time and add a canary validation pass to the release checklist. The proposed verification design and rollout plan are documented on the page below.

dashboard of taduf-tawef = https://jenkins.kelvicorp.test/pipeline/secrets/build/build/display/projects/browse/be74947dcc0428e9f1751491

Finance Review Summary — Harwick Street Lease. Renegotiation with Pellgrove Estates concluded last week. We secured a 12% reduction on base rent and a two-year break clause, offset by taking on internal maintenance costs. Net annual saving is projected at roughly 8% of facilities spend. Sales leads should note that showroom space on the ground floor is unchanged, so client demos continue as normal. The savings feed directly into next year's commercial plans, summarised confidentially below.

board note of kaguf-kawig: Novdorax Logistics plans to raise the Aldax list price by 41.6 percent in July. The board signed off on a budget of $484.6 million for Project Druiel. The renewal with Gorirox Logistics closes at $136.6 million a year, 37.5 percent above the last contract. Project Silmir slips by a full year because of the audit delay.

**Q: How do devices pick a firmware channel?**

On the Fernhollow fleet, each device reads its channel (stable, beta, canary) from provisioning metadata at boot. Channel changes require a re-provision, not just a config push — a common gotcha raised at sync. The channel promotion criteria and rollout cadence are documented on the internal page below.

operations page: https://jenkins.torvadyn.local/build/deploy/display/pages/611247f0a622ae80